Von Wagner is the new NXT 2.0 sensation and a second-generation WWE Superstar. Here is everything about him 

Wagner is a second-generation WWE superstar and the son of former pro wrestling veteran Wayne Bloom. Let us know more about this NXT 2.0 Superstar. 

Who is Von Wagner?

Bloom is a part of a famous WWE tag team of the 90s called The Beverly Brothers. He was also a part of The Minnesota Wrecking Crew.

“When you realise Von Wagner is the son of a Beverley Brother…”

He also played college football at the University of Central Florida and as a tight end for the UFC Knights team from 2012-2016.

WWE signed Wagner in March 2019. It was his first signing ever with any promotion. He trained his way to NXT 2.0. Made his in-ring debut during a May 3 house show, teaming with fellow recruit Denzel Dejournette in tag team action.

How good is Cal Bloom, aka Von Wagner?

Wagner is one of the talents considered a future main-event talent by WWE Chairmen Vince McMahon. He is an up-and-coming talent.

Von has been seen as a future WrestleMania main eventer partly due to his resemblance to young Edge. McMahon is very impressed with his performance and really likes this young star. 

According to WrestlingNews.co management is pleased with Wagner’s NXT 2.0 debut, where he replaced Kyle O’Reilly in the main event.

“Vince sees him as a future WrestleMania main eventer. That should tell you everything about his future here.”

Since his appearance on SmackDown in 2020, he has been a hit with Vince McMahon ever since. He is more likely to get a significant push on NXT since it’s a show with a vision to push young and more considerable talent on the front. 

Wagner is among those talents comprising Bron Breakker, B-Fab, etc., who have showcased their skills on the show.

In the main event, Wagner faced NXT veterans such as Tommaso Ciampa, Pete Dunne, and LA Knight and had a significant impression on fans and management.
